Map Reymann (available from the collection of G. Horzella-Muhlenhoff)
Very detailed map of Europe by Daniel Gottlob Reymann Central (born. 1759, d. 1837) It covers most of East and West Germany and Belgium, Netherlands, Luxembourg, Poland northeastern France, of Austria, Switzerland, Italian, The former Czechoslovakia and the Baltic countries. scale 1: 200000
